Indian Runner Duck Duck Runner - High resolution null wallpaper (3007x3747)

Indian Runner Duck Duck Runner

Download Options

Details

Resolution3007×3747
CategoryN/A
Sourcepixabay
Likes15
Downloads1,270

Author

Jeanine_S
View Profile